Median Earnings by Industry

$56,818
Median earning men ± $9,050
$25,741
Median earning women ± $6,483

The industries with the best median earnings for men in 2023 are Professional, Scientific, & Management, & Administrative & Waste Management Services ($118,125), Wholesale Trade ($100,000), and Transportation & Warehousing, & Utilities ($84,444).

The industries with the best median earnings for women in 2023 are Professional, Scientific, & Management, & Administrative & Waste Management Services ($65,104), Transportation & Warehousing, & Utilities ($63,523), and Manufacturing ($34,196).

Commuter Transportation

Most Common Commute in 2023
  1. Drove Alone (78.4%)
  2. Carpooled (10.6%)
  3. Worked At Home (7.36%)

In 2023, 78.4% of workers in Oakes, ND drove alone to work, followed by those who carpooled to work (10.6%) and those who worked at home (7.36%).

The Census Bureau uses a set of money income thresholds that vary by family size and composition to determine who classifies as impoverished. If a family's total income is less than the family's threshold than that family and every individual in it is considered to be living in poverty.
